Green coder – nová šablona zdarma
Vytvořil jsem si nový design pro své portfólio a jak je mým zvykem, dávám jeho kód ke stažení zadarmo všem pod licencí Creative Commons Attribution na stránku templates.katuscak.cz. Stáhnout Prohlédnout
Články o vývoji webových aplikací, programování a technologiích
Vytvořil jsem si nový design pro své portfólio a jak je mým zvykem, dávám jeho kód ke stažení zadarmo všem pod licencí Creative Commons Attribution na stránku templates.katuscak.cz. Stáhnout Prohlédnout
Před malým okamžikem mi na email přišla pozvánka od Seznamu na novou podobu vyhledávání. Můj dojem z něho je takový, že pro běžné uživatele, kteří mají webové stránky v paměti podle toho, jak vypadají je to dobrá věc, nicméně pokud vyhledáváte informace, tak vám je to celkem k ničemu a zbytečně položky zabírají na obrazovce […]
Často nevíte, jestli pro zápis konce řádku použít „\r\n“ nebo „\n“? V PHP nepoužívejte ani jedno, protože nikdy nevíte jestli skript někdy nepoběží na Windows („\r\n“) nebo Unixovém systému („\n“). Použijte přímo vestavěnou konstantu PHP_EOL (End Of Line):
Situace: Potřebujete seznam nejnovějších článků od všech redaktorů. Vytvoříme tedy dotaz jako tento: SELECT * FROM `articles` GROUP BY `author_id` ORDER BY `created_date` DESC #Dotaz trval 0.0036 sekund Zjistíme ale, že dotaz vrací ne poslední článek od každého redaktora, ale první, který byl do databáze vložený. To je špatně. Jelikož příkaz GROUP BY se provádí […]
Už se vám někdy stalo, že jste potřebovali z JavaScriptu zavolat skript na úplně jiném serveru? Zkusili jste zavolat URL přes XMLHttpRequest a v konzoli na vás vyskočila hláška: XMLHttpRequest cannot load http://www.ciziweb.cz/. Origin http://www.vasweb.cz is not allowed by Access-Control-Allow-Origin. K vyřešení toho problému jsou dva způsoby. Buď použijete Cross-site HTTP požadavky, aby jste povolit […]
Ukázka přepisovací funkce v PHP, MySQL a Javascriptu. PHP // "123 456 798" => "123456789 $telefon = "123 456 789"; $telefon = str_replace(" ","",$telefon); MySQL # "123 456 798" => "123456789 SELECT REPLACE(`telefon`, ' ', '') FROM `tabulka`; JavaScript // "123 456 798" => "123456789 var telefon = "123 456 789"; telefon = telefon.replace(" ","");
The Art of UNIX Programming
Eric S. Raymond
Navíc je přístupná online :)